Frequently Asked Questions and Answers:

How does the procedure work?

The doctor will go over each of your nails with the laser light in a grid pattern. The laser light wavelength targets the fungus, causing the fungus to die due to heat damage. Since the laser light targets the fungus it will not hurt the nail or surrounding skin.

How many treatments will I need?

Most patients only need a one-time treatment, the doctor will discuss the post-treatment care with you to decrease your chances of reinfection. If a re-treatment is needed we offer them at a reduced cost.

Is the treatment painful?

No, treatment is painless but some patients experience a slight warming sensation over the nails while the procedure is performed.

Can I use insurance to pay for the treatment?

No, because insurance companies only cover oral medication since it’s the less expensive option for them. However, you may use your Flexible Spending Account or Health Savings Account if you have one.

How long will it take to see results?

It will vary depending on how fast your nails grow but on average it takes 6-9 months to see full results.
